Output 8814a1d794ddc61a07fb4584f647eb8e4ffbda0eb21899043eecb75edbebdefa:56

value
265892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ab523588713852440339ed48f8e8c741ffb0969 OP_EQUAL
address
35aqJJ2SPWqoyawkEAeTzwTnAjGSGmjTMK
transaction
8814a1d794ddc61a07fb4584f647eb8e4ffbda0eb21899043eecb75edbebdefa
confirmations
232437
spent
true